Ann, RN -
As a nurse with 31 years on my feet, I am constantly trying new shoes and spending almost anything I can on shoes. These NB's did not pass my "10 hour test". The size was fine; the width was wider than I expected requiring a thicker sock. My orthotics did not fit in the shoe. After wearing these shoes for two weeks in the operating room, I have gone back to my old shoes. The shoes are fine for exercise walking, but not for the day to day standing required for my job. This was an expensive mistake!

Not for high arches -
Many people like this shoe, but if you have high arches, look elsewhere. The tops of the shoe barely meet the sides of the tongue and the laces are almost too short when the shoe is on my foot. I've never had a pair of NB shoes before that didn't fit, so like an idiot I put these on and went for a walk. I got the strangest blisters on my heels, low on the insides of my heels. Can't return them now! I found a pair of Profoot insoles to replace the existing insoles that save my heels from the weird bumps in the shoes, so I guess I can get some wear out of these. It just goes to show how different people's feet can be.
